From birth until age 18, Children and Teens bones are forming and growing. Calcium is essential for this process and must be consumed in the diet because the baby cannot make (synthesize) calcium.

Calcium is an essential mineral. It is the most abundant mineral in a Women's body and is necessary for bone initiation and growth in the developing fetus and throughout life to maintain optimal bone health and structure.

Men need calcium too. Their bodies require calcium, not just to maintain bones, but to help blood clot, muscles to contract and nerves to carry messages.
